Output 4bbdc240243f51da94556bb90204ac4c5ba28d8b406369c865319f44b3d1c995:1

value
1627923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0fce787a1dfca10ebefef23699700f397c39b4b OP_EQUAL
address
3PfF4gxahSjKG6Lz5QTUECsVWbEW88mw8m
transaction
4bbdc240243f51da94556bb90204ac4c5ba28d8b406369c865319f44b3d1c995
confirmations
257983
spent
true